GAIL (India) Ltd, a state-owned gas utility, reported a 56% increase in net profit for the September quarter. GAIL saw pre-tax earnings from its mainstay gas transportation business soar 82 per cent to Rs 1,290.65 crore in the second quarter of the current fiscal. Also, its pre-tax earnings from the marketing of natural gas jumped almost 400 per cent to Rs 1,784.58 crore. Losses in the petrochemical business narrowed to Rs 160.61 crore from Rs 346.22 crore in July-September 2022.
